【转载】SQL SERVER2008 修改数据库名相关的脚本

-- 修改数据库名

--
1.首先查找数据库是否占用,杀掉占用的id select spid from master.dbo.sysprocesses where dbid=db_id('ClothCommerce') kill 54 kill 58 kill 61
---2.执行重命名的脚本 exec sp_renamedb 'ClothCommerce','UJData'
--修改数据库的物理文件名 其中name是逻辑名 USE UJData alter database UJData modify file(name = 'UJData',filename='D:\db\UJData.mdf') alter database UJData modify file(name = 'UJData_log',filename='D:\db\UJData_log.ldf')

-- 然后手动去D:\db\下将原来的文件名改成上面的filename的名即可 然后重新附加数据库
 
posted @ 2021-10-23 16:19  深海澜鲸  阅读(129)  评论(0编辑  收藏  举报